What is a Dog Fence with Collar?

A dog fence with a collar, often referred to as an invisible or electric dog fence, has revolutionized the way dog owners keep their furry friends safe and secure within their property boundaries. This innovative system is comprised of three key components: the underground wire, a transmitter, and a specialized collar that your dog wears.

 

Dog Fence with Collar. How Does It Work?

  1. Transmitter: The heart of the system, the transmitter, is typically installed inside your home. It plays a crucial role in the functioning of the entire setup. The transmitter emits a signal that travels through the underground wire, creating an invisible boundary that defines the perimeter of your dog’s designated play area.
  2. Collar Receiver: Your dog is fitted with a collar specially designed for this system. This collar is equipped with a receiver that can detect the signal transmitted by the base station. As your dog approaches the established boundary, the collar receiver springs into action. It starts with a warning tone or vibration to alert your dog, signaling that they’re nearing the invisible fence’s limit. If your canine companion chooses to disregard this initial warning and continues moving closer to the boundary, the collar will apply a gentle static correction.
  3. Training: Effective training is an essential component of this invisible dog fence system. It’s crucial to teach your dog to comprehend the boundaries and understand the warning signals provided by the collar. With consistent training and patience, your dog will gradually learn to respect these invisible boundaries, ensuring their safety and freedom within the designated area. The Top Dog Fence with Collar Systems

Now that you understand the benefits and what to look for in a dog fence with collar, here are some of the top systems available on the market today:

1. PetSafe Wireless Pet Containment System

The PetSafe Wireless Pet Containment System is a popular choice among dog owners. It’s easy to set up and offers a circular play area of up to 1/2 acre. The waterproof collar receiver provides a tone-only mode for training and five adjustable levels of static correction.

2. SportDOG Brand In-Ground Fence System

The SportDOG Brand In-Ground Fence System is ideal for larger properties. It can cover up to 1 1/3 acres of land. This system offers a durable collar receiver with four adjustable levels of static correction and a vibration warning.

3. Extreme Dog Fence Second Generation

The Extreme Dog Fence Second Generation is a versatile in-ground system that allows you to customize the boundaries to suit your property. It features a waterproof collar with seven static correction levels and a training mode.

4. Perimeter Technologies Wire-Free Wi-Fi Dog Fence

The Perimeter Technologies Wire-Free Wi-Fi Dog Fence offers a boundary up to 2.5 acres. This system uses a Wi-Fi signal to create the boundaries and features a collar receiver with five adjustable levels of static correction.

5. Havahart Wireless Radial-Shape Select Fence

The Havahart Wireless Radial-Shape Select Fence is known for its user-friendly setup. It provides a circular play area with a radius of up to 400 feet. The collar offers five adjustable correction levels and a tone-only mode.

Training Your Dog for an Invisible Fence

Training your dog for an invisible fence is a critical step to ensure their safety and enjoyment within the designated boundaries. A well-trained dog will understand and respect the invisible boundaries created by the fence, providing peace of mind for both you and your furry friend. Here’s a comprehensive step-by-step guide to help you with the training process:

1. Introduce the Collar

Before starting any formal training, introduce your dog to the collar. Allow them to become familiar with wearing it by attaching the collar without activating it. This initial step is essential to help your dog get used to the sensation of the collar around their neck. Use positive reinforcement such as treats and praise to create a positive association with wearing the collar. Offer treats when you put the collar on, and provide affectionate petting while they wear it to build comfort and trust.

2. Set Up the Boundaries

Once your dog is comfortable with the collar, it’s time to set up the invisible boundaries. Use the system’s flags or markers to help your dog visualize the limits of their play area. Walk your dog around the perimeter and clearly explain these boundaries to them. Use simple commands like “stay” or “no” while gently guiding them away from the boundary to reinforce the message. Repeat this step until your dog appears to understand the designated area.

3. Start with Leash Training

Begin formal training sessions with your dog on a leash. Use the leash to guide them toward the invisible boundary. As your dog approaches the boundary, they will receive a warning tone or signal from the collar. At this point, your role is critical. If your dog continues to move closer to the boundary, they’ll experience a mild static correction. It’s important to stay calm and supportive during this process. Praise your dog and provide treats when they choose to retreat from the boundary. The objective is for your dog to associate the warning signal with a step back from the boundary and positive reinforcement.

4. Gradual Freedom

As your dog becomes more accustomed to the warning tone and correction, gradually grant them more freedom to explore within the established boundaries while still on a leash. Continue to use treats and positive reinforcement to reward good behavior. Your dog will start to learn the connection between their actions and the consequences, allowing them to navigate the invisible boundaries more effectively.

5. Remove the Leash

Once your dog demonstrates a good understanding of the boundaries and consistently responds to the warning tone, you can remove the leash. However, it’s essential to continue supervising their play during this phase. Maintain a watchful eye to ensure your dog remains within the designated area. As your dog enjoys this newfound freedom, always remember to reward their good behavior with treats and praise.

6. Consistent Training

Consistency is key to successful training. Dogs learn through repetition, so it’s crucial to maintain consistent training sessions. The frequency and duration of training sessions may vary depending on your dog’s individual needs and responsiveness. Patience is paramount, as every dog is unique and may require different amounts of time to fully grasp the invisible boundaries. Continue reinforcing the training with positive reinforcement and ensure your dog remains comfortable, safe, and happy within their designated play area.

Tips for Maintaining Your Dog Fence with Collar

Proper maintenance is crucial to ensure that your dog fence with collar continues to operate effectively, keeping your furry friend safe within the designated boundaries. Here are some essential tips to help you maintain your system:

1. Regularly Check the Collar

Inspect the collar at regular intervals, especially if your dog is active and spends a lot of time outdoors. Over time, the collar may show signs of wear and tear. Check for any damage to the collar’s straps, ensuring that they are securely fastened. It’s also essential to examine the collar’s contacts, which come into contact with your dog’s skin. Make sure they are clean and functioning correctly. Dirt or debris can accumulate on the contact points, affecting the collar’s performance. Clean them as needed to maintain consistent contact and reliable correction levels. Regular inspection and cleaning help keep the collar in optimal condition and ensure your dog’s safety.

2. Keep the Battery Charged

If your system uses a rechargeable battery, it’s crucial to keep it charged. A dead battery renders the system ineffective and leaves your dog without proper containment. Set a routine for charging the battery, whether daily or as needed based on the battery’s capacity. Consistency is key to ensuring that the collar remains operational. Additionally, many systems have indicators that alert you when the battery is running low. Pay attention to these notifications and recharge the battery promptly. For systems with disposable batteries, keep replacements on hand so you can easily swap them out when needed.

3. Check the Boundary Wire

The underground boundary wire is a critical component of your invisible fence system. Periodically inspect it to ensure it remains intact and undamaged. Factors like digging, landscaping, or other outdoor activities can pose a risk to the wire. Make sure it’s securely buried and protected. If you find any exposed or damaged sections, repair or replace them promptly to maintain the system’s effectiveness. A damaged boundary wire can result in inconsistencies and false corrections, which can confuse your dog and compromise their safety.
